Mercer Milling Co. Inc. has recalled 42 bags of CCF LEWIS MARTIN O LACT MIN, a vitamin and mineral premix for lactating dairy cattle, because it contains selenium levels above 1,900 ppm. This custom feed was distributed in 50-pound bags (22.67 kg) in New York. The recall was initiated because the high concentration of selenium can cause toxicity in cattle, leading to serious health issues. Consumers should return any unused portion of the affected lot to the place of purchase for a full refund.
The cattle feed contains selenium levels significantly exceeding safety standards, which can lead to selenium poisoning (selenosis) in dairy cattle, potentially causing hair loss, hoof deformities, and organ damage.
